Can I specify pages to be fetched that contain certain images or specific text?

0
0

A. Yes. This is called “Filtering”. Select FETCH, ADVANCED FETCH and indicate your key word or images under EDIT. You can choose saved print lists to be filtered or apply the filter to all list. The “Custom” filter will be applied only once, where “Saved” filters (as indicated by a name you’ve assigned it) will be applied until changed or deleted. For further assistance with this powerful feature, please refer to the “Help” button located in the Advanced Fetch window.
